Family Searching For Missing Woman With Disability, In Need Of Medication

DETROIT (WWJ) - Police and family are searching for a 26 year-old Inkster woman who has been missing since Monday. Her family says she has a developmental disability and needs her medication.

Cordia Taylor is described as having medium length dreadlocks, and weighs approximately 320 pounds.

She was last seen wearing a black sweater, gray sweatpants and black boots. She may also be wearing a gray, waist-length coat with purple trim and black framed glasses.

She was last seen leaving St. John's Hospital in Detroit on February 8, around 2 p.m. Her family says that Cordia has a diagnosis of bi-polar and personality disorder and takes medication.

Police in the 9th precinct are handling the case. If you have any information please call  313-596-5547, ask for Detective Adams.
